Job Description
Serious Medicine is what we do. Being extraordinary is who we are. Every colleague plays a key role in upholding this promise to our patients and their families.
Shift:
First Shift (United States of America) Nursing Prof Dev Specialist (NPDS)Shift Details:
Days Full time (Monday-Friday) Exempt role- 1.0FTE Job Summary:
Develop, coordinate, implement, and evaluate processes to meet the educational, development and competency need of nursing and nursing support staff through effective use of a variety of learning activities. Align activities with programs and processes the standardized functions for Nursing Professional Development.Required Qualifications:
- Minimum of three years current applicable clinical experience in a health care setting required.
- Bachelor's degree in nursing (BSN) required.
- Demonstrated ability to plan development activities that impact positive outcomes and performance.
- Demonstrated effective verbal and written communication skills required.
- Demonstrated ability to instruct and collaborate with others required.
- Ability to solve complex problems through a well-ordered approach required.
- Knowledge of systems and change theory, individual, and group behaviors, teaching and learning principles, and research outcomes required.
- Ability to balance and prioritize diverse clinical and leadership responsibilities required.
- Currently licensed as a Registered Nurse in the state of Nebraska or current compact state license required.
- Basic Life Support (BLS) certification required, must be from an American Heart Association (AHA) endorsed program (effective for new hires starting January 1, 2023 or later).
Preferred Qualifications:
- Master's of Science in Nursing (MSN) preferred.
- Based on position, one or more of the following courses including STABLE, smoking cessation counseling, basic critical care or other specialty training courses is preferred
- Certification and ANPD or clinical specialty preferred.
